Event Overview
Set against the leafy backdrop of Horsham Park Community Centre, the 2025 Showcase will unfold over two bustling days. Doors open at 10 am on Friday 15 August, welcoming healthcare professionals, wellbeing providers and residents eager to embrace healthier lifestyles.
The event’s mission is simple yet ambitious: connect people with the expertise and resources they need to manage their health proactively.
Wellbeing Services on Display
- On-the-spot NHS Health Checks
- Free stop-smoking support booths
- Nutrition and weight-management programmes, including the popular WOW classes
- Mental health resources, from counselling taster sessions to stress-relief apps
- Preventive healthcare information on vaccinations and screenings
Visitors can browse stands, collect resources and chat one-to-one with specialists to tailor support to their individual needs.

Health Campaigns & Awareness
Alongside exhibitors, rolling presentations will highlight local and national health campaigns. Expect spotlights on vaccination drives, diabetes prevention, and the award-winning WOW (Weight Off Workshops) programme.
Community Engagement
Interactive displays, Q&A panels and hands-on demonstrations will encourage visitors to try new activities. Organisers are also arranging guided wellbeing walks through Horsham Park, proving that healthy choices can be as simple as a lunchtime stroll.
Collaboration Opportunities
The showcase doubles as a networking hub for healthcare providers. Past events have sparked joint initiatives between GP surgeries, gyms and mental-health charities, creating more integrated care pathways for residents.
